We are recruiting experienced HGV Class 2 Drivers for our customer, a national home improvement retailer based in Northampton (NN4). Drivers will be delivering cages & wheeled dollies into NDCs & stores.
Working Hours
- Monday to Friday
- Start times between 00.00 and 46:00
- Approximately 45 hours per week
Pay & Contract
- £18.18 per hour
- Temp to perm opportunity
Key Responsibilities
- Delivery of cages & wheeled dollies into NDCs & stores
- Manual handling of goods as part of a two-person team
- Working efficiently to meet delivery schedules
- Maintaining a professional and customer-focused approach
Requirements
- Valid HGV Class 2 (Category C) license
- Valid Digital Tachograph Card and Driver CPC
- Minimum 6 months driving experience considered
- Maximum of 6 minor penalty points
- Good timekeeping and ability to work unsupervised
- Physically fit with manual handling experience
- In-date DBS check required
